Indian sets the Wold Record

Date:

The jubilation didn’t stop, as Neeraj Chopra won the Javelin Throw. He became the First Indian world champion, at any level to win a gold with a U-20 world record of 86.48m in final, at the World Championships in Bydgoszcz, Poland.

An 18-year-old from the Panipat district, of Haryana, broke many of the past records. Though, the joy might be a little less, as he could not qualify for Rio Olympics.
